#1b4705 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1b4705 is composed of 10.6% red, 27.8% green and 2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62% cyan, 0% magenta, 93% yellow and 72.2% black. It has a hue angle of 100 degrees, a saturation of 86.8% and a lightness of 14.9%. #1b4705 color hex could be obtained by blending #368e0a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

Shades and Tints of #1b4705
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#061001 is the darkest color, while #fdfff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#1b4705
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#262725 is the less saturated color, while #1a4a02 is the most saturated one.
